Case Overview

This case involves a fatal domestic violence incident where the suspect, the victim's boyfriend, allegedly strangled the victim who was pregnant with his child. The relationship dynamics suggest escalating conflict culminating in lethal violence.

Narrative sequence
1 Dating relationship established Ashanti Allen and Kevin Faux Explicitly reported

The couple was in a dating relationship, with Faux identified as the father of Allen's unborn child.

Explicitly reported · High confidence

2 Pregnancy and increased vulnerability Ashanti Allen Victim Situational vulnerability Explicitly reported

Allen was eight months pregnant with a high-risk pregnancy, increasing her vulnerability within the relationship.

Explicitly reported · High confidence

3 Disappearance and missing person report Ashanti Allen Victim Explicitly reported

Allen was last seen on April 10 and reported missing six days later, initiating a search.

Explicitly reported · High confidence

4 Homicide by strangulation Kevin Faux and Ashanti Allen Explicitly reported

Allen was found dead with a cord wrapped around her neck, indicating strangulation by Faux.

Explicitly reported · High confidence

5 Post-incident digital evidence Kevin Faux SuspectLover of victim Emotional escalation Explicitly reported

Faux allegedly showed Allen's body on Facetime, indicating emotional escalation or intimidation.

Explicitly reported · Moderate confidence

6 Arrest and charges Kevin Faux SuspectLover of victim Explicitly reported

Faux was arrested in Louisiana and charged with capital murder, pending extradition to Texas.

Explicitly reported · High confidence
